GAME RECAP

M2 Miami(OH) University boosted by Ley's play in net, beats M2 Ohio University 4-1

Prince William Ice Center    Sun, Feb 28, 2016

Taylor Ley had a standout game with 29 saves, and M2 Miami(OH) University beat M2 Ohio University 4-1.

M2 Ohio University's power play was ineffective against M2 Miami(OH) University's penalty kill, which allowed zero goals while shorthanded.

M2 Miami(OH) University was paced by Joey Parizek, who had one goal and one assist. Parizek scored on the power play 12:49 into the second period to make the score 2-1 M2 Miami(OH) University. M2 Miami(OH) University had gained a power play chance when Joseph Pergolizzi was whistled for tripping. Chad Lehigh assisted on the tally.

M2 Miami(OH) University racked up the penalties in the contest, and ended with eight minors and one major for 31 minutes in penalty time. M2 Miami(OH) University surpassed its season average of 21.0 penalty minutes per game. M2 Miami(OH) University put up an impenetrable defensive front on the penalty kill, and did not allow M2 Ohio University to score on any of its six power plays. M2 Miami(OH) University's defensemen played an important role in the offense, chipping in two goals.

M2 Miami(OH) University additionally got points from Tim Spicola, who also tallied one goal and one assist to lead the team in points. Others who scored for M2 Miami(OH) University included Connor Dunham and Jimmy Berger, who each put in one. More assists for M2 Miami(OH) University came via Andrew Dower, Mark Azarian, and Benjamin Romanski, who contributed one each.

M2 Ohio University managed to stay out of the box for the most part, totaling seven minors and one major for 19 minutes in penalty time. M2 Ohio University stayed under its season average of 28.0 penalties minutes per game this season.

M2 Ohio University was led by Sam Clellen, who scored the team's only goal. Clellen scored 6:44 into the second period to make the score 1-1. Pergolizzi picked up the assist.

M2 Miami(OH) University registered two goals on four power play opportunities. For M2 Miami(OH) University, Ethan Whitney was ejected from the game. M2 Ohio University's Michael Lively stopped 23 shots out of the 26 that he faced.
